Queer Point Syringe Service Program

Queer Point Syringe Service Program offers comprehensive harm reduction services, including overdose prevention training and naloxone distribution at our center as well as mobile. We provide safe use supplies, and educational workshops on  substance use and disposal practices. Mobile units and outreach teams distribute supplies and offer HIV/HCV testing and wound care services, ensuring access for remote and marginalized communities.  For safe disposal or assistance, contact our Health Equity Director at 209-898-4239.

Nearly 30 years of research has shown that comprehensive SSPs are safe, effective, and cost-saving, do not increase illegal drug use or crime, and play an important role in reducing the transmission of viral hepatitis, HIV and other infections
